The Major Networks: Your Go-To Options

Several major networks often carry Eagles games. These are channels most people already have as part of their cable or satellite packages. They usually include:

  • CBS (Channel 3 in Philadelphia): CBS often broadcasts afternoon games. If the Eagles are playing an AFC team (like the Buffalo Bills or New England Patriots), there’s a good chance you’ll find them here.
  • FOX (Channel 29 in Philadelphia): FOX also carries Sunday afternoon games. When the Eagles face off against an NFC team (like the Dallas Cowboys or New York Giants), you’ll often see it on FOX.
  • NBC (Channel 10 in Philadelphia): NBC is the home for “Sunday Night Football.” This is a primetime game, often featuring big matchups. If the Eagles are playing on Sunday night, be sure to check NBC.
  • ESPN: ESPN usually shows “Monday Night Football” games. If the Eagles are scheduled to play on a Monday night, you’ll need to tune into ESPN.

Thursday Night Football

For many years, “Thursday Night Football” was broadcast on a mix of networks, including NFL Network. However, things changed recently. “Thursday Night Football” is now exclusively on Amazon Prime Video. If the Eagles are playing on a Thursday, you’ll need an Amazon Prime account to watch it. It’s not on regular TV networks anymore. This can be important to remember, especially if you are used to watching Thursday games on your local channels.

Local Philadelphia Channels

Sometimes, knowing your local channels is the key. Here’s a quick look at where you can find the major networks in Philadelphia:

  • CBS: KYW-TV Channel 3
  • FOX: WTXF-TV Channel 29
  • NBC: WCAU Channel 10

A Quick Guide to Remember

Let’s summarize what we’ve discussed. Here is a simple way to think about finding the Eagles games on TV:

  • Sunday Afternoon (1 PM or 4 PM ET): Check CBS or FOX.
  • Sunday Night: Look for NBC on your local channel or Peacock for streaming.
  • Monday Night: Find it on ESPN.
  • Thursday Night: You need Amazon Prime Video.
